propinox

CHEBI:CHEBI_135433

Chemical Information

Molecular Formula
C21H23NO3
Molecular Mass
337.413
Charge
0
SMILES
C(C(OCCN(C)C)=O)(OCC#C)(C1=CC=CC=C1)C2=CC=CC=C2
InChI
InChI=1S/C21H23NO3/c1-4-16-25-21(18-11-7-5-8-12-18,19-13-9-6-10-14-19)20(23)24-17-15-22(2)3/h1,5-14H,15-17H2,2-3H3
InChIKey
QNPHCSSJLHAKSA-UHFFFAOYSA-N

Alternative Names

  • pargeverine HCl
  • pargeverine hydrochloride
  • propinox
  • propinox hydrochloride
